Teri Ooms, government director of the Institute of Community Plan and Economic Progress at Wilkes University, said she has heard other employers blaming unemployment gains as the explanation they can not fill jobs and she thinks the method is accountable for a “part of their recruiting difficulty.”

Businesses who offer you people perform and they refuse can report them to the state Department of Labor & Business which would stop their unemployment advantages, she stated.

Ooms reported even though the procedure isn’t really foolproof and she thinks it accounts for some of the difficulty, the big problem impacting the workforce is demographics.

The U.S. has far more more mature people than youthful men and women so as much more people today retire from the workforce, she stated there are fewer persons at the rear of them to fill positions.

“This phenomenon is expected to be in outcome for the up coming two decades unless there is a extraordinary enhance in inhabitants,” Ooms explained.

The COVID-19 pandemic also brought more challenges for dad and mom due to the fact their little ones however may perhaps not be in college and they may have to have to keep property and observe them, Ooms mentioned. People also might want to care for aged loved ones customers or they may be fearful to get the job done if they are substantial-hazard.

“COVID also exacerbated boundaries this sort of as absence of transportation and inexpensive, high-quality day care so all these reasons merged have contributed to an ongoing labor scarcity,” Ooms reported.
